在设计和优化表单时,添加一行新输入字段是一个常见的操作,它可以帮助收集更多的用户信息或者适应新的业务需求。下面,我将详细介绍如何在表单中轻松添加一行新输入字段,并分享一些最佳实践。
了解需求与设计思路
1. 分析需求
在添加新输入字段之前,首先要明确为什么要添加这个字段。它将用于收集什么样的信息?这个字段对于用户来说是必填还是可选的?了解这些有助于确定字段的设计。
2. 设计思路
- 兼容性:确保新字段能够与现有字段良好地结合。
- 用户体验:新字段的加入不应该对用户的填写体验造成负面影响。
- 视觉一致性:新字段的设计风格应与表单的整体风格保持一致。
添加新输入字段的步骤
1. 选择合适的表单布局
- 行布局:在现有的行中插入一个新的输入字段,适合字段数量不是很多的情况。
- 列布局:在新的列中添加输入字段,适合字段较多且需要分类的情况。
2. 使用HTML和CSS添加新字段
HTML代码示例:
<div class="form-group">
<label for="newField">新字段</label>
<input type="text" class="form-control" id="newField" placeholder="请输入信息">
</div>
CSS样式示例(保持风格一致性):
.form-group {
margin-bottom: 15px;
}
.form-control {
width: 100%;
padding: 0.375rem 0.75rem;
font-size: 1rem;
line-height: 1.5;
color: #495057;
background-color: #fff;
border: 1px solid #ced4da;
border-radius: 0.25rem;
transition: border-color 0.15s ease-in-out, box-shadow 0.15s ease-in-out;
}
3. 考虑表单验证逻辑
- 如果是新必填字段,确保在客户端和服务器端都进行验证。
- 对于特殊格式的字段(如邮箱、电话号码),提供合适的验证规则。
最佳实践
- 最小化表单长度:尽量避免添加不必要的字段,以减少用户填写负担。
- 清晰指引:为新字段提供清晰的标签和帮助信息。
- 动态添加:如果可能,考虑使用JavaScript来动态添加字段,以提供更好的用户体验。
总结
通过以上步骤,您可以在表单中轻松地添加一行新输入字段。记住,设计表单时始终以用户为中心,确保表单简洁、易用,并满足收集信息的实际需求。
